Image Details:

NGC 3628 is a spiral galaxy located in the constellation Lion and is 35 million light-years away from us. It was discovered by the scientist William Herschelvi in 1784. It extends over a distance of approximately 300,000 light-years. It is part of the Lion Trilogy, a small galaxy group located in the lion and includes two other galaxies: M65 and 66.
